BMW DTC P0C24 – Electric/Auxiliary Transmission Fluid Pump Control Module Circuit Low

DTC P0C24 meaning on BMW

DTC P0C24 on a BMW refers to the Electric/Auxiliary Transmission Fluid Pump Control Module Circuit Low. This diagnostic trouble code indicates that there is a low voltage condition detected in the control module circuit of the electric or auxiliary transmission fluid pump.

BMW DTC P0C24 symptoms

Symptoms of BMW DTC P0C24 may include:

  • Check Engine Light illuminated on the dashboard
  • Transmission shifting issues
  • Reduced performance or drivability

BMW DTC P0C24 causes

Common causes of BMW DTC P0C24 include:

  • Faulty electric or auxiliary transmission fluid pump
  • Wiring or connection issues in the control module circuit
  • Defective control module

BMW DTC P0C24 seriousness

The seriousness of BMW DTC P0C24 lies in the potential transmission-related issues it can cause. Ignoring this fault code may lead to further damage to the transmission system and affect the overall drivability of the vehicle.

How to diagnose DTC P0C24 on BMW

To diagnose BMW DTC P0C24, a mechanic would typically:

  • Use a diagnostic scanner to retrieve the fault code and related data
  • Inspect the electric or auxiliary transmission fluid pump and its circuit for any visible damage or issues
  • Check the wiring and connections in the control module circuit for continuity and proper voltage

How to fix DTC P0C24 on BMW

To fix BMW DTC P0C24, the following steps may be taken:

  • Replace the faulty electric or auxiliary transmission fluid pump if necessary
  • Repair any damaged wiring or connections in the control module circuit
  • Replace the control module if it is found to be defective

How to erase DTC P0C24 on BMW

To erase BMW DTC P0C24, the fault code can be cleared using a diagnostic scanner. After the necessary repairs have been made, the code can be reset, and the Check Engine Light should turn off if the issue has been successfully resolved.
